What is the TCF?

The TCF is a standardized and adjusted test developed by France Éducation international (FEI), an agency of the French Ministry of National Education. Unlike standard exams that offer a "pass" or "fail" result, the TCF places prospects on an efficiency scale ranging from A1 (Beginner) to C2 (Advanced), according to the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ages (CEFR).

Various Types of TCF Exams

Before discussing charges, it is very important to determine the particular TCF variation required, as expenses differ across categories:

  • TCF Tout Public (TP): Designed for general purposes, such as individual or professional interest. It consists of three mandatory modules and two optional ones.
  • TCF Canada: Specifically for individuals seeking economic migration to Canada or Canadian citizenship.
  • TCF pour le Québec (TCF Québec): Tailored for the requirements of the Quebec Ministry of Immigration, Francisation, and Integration (MIFI).
  • TCF Intégration, Résidence et Nationalité (TCF IRN): Required for those making an application for French citizenship, the long-lasting home card, or validation of the A1 level for the OFII process.
  • TCF pour la Demande d'Admission Préalable (TCF DAP): Specifically for international students getting the first year of a license (undergraduate) program or architecture colleges in France.
Elements Influencing TCF Fees

There is no fixed global rate for the TCF. Several factors influence the last quantity a prospect must pay:

  1. Geographic Location: Testing centers in Europe, North America, and Africa have different prices structures based upon regional operating costs and currency exchange rates.
  2. Evaluation Format: Computer-based tests (TCF sur ordinateur) may have various pricing than paper-based tests due to infrastructure and logistics.
  3. Number of Modules: For the TCF Tout Public, candidates can choose which optional modules (Speaking and Writing) to take, which adds to the base expense.
  4. Administrative Surcharges: Many authorized test centers include a regional administrative fee to cover the costs of invigilation and space rental.

When budgeting for the TCF, prospects need to look beyond the base registration fee. A number of "hidden" or secondary expenses can develop:

  • Study Materials: Official preparation guides, practice workbooks, and online subscription services can vary from ₤ 20 to ₤ 100.
  • Language Courses: Specialized TCF preparation courses at institutions like the Alliance Française can cost several hundred dollars depending on the duration.
  • Travel and Accommodation: For prospects who do not live near a licensed screening center, travel and hotel expenses need to be factored in.
  • Duplicate Certificates: If a prospect loses their initial results certificate, the testing center might charge a charge (typically ₤ 20 - ₤ 40) to provide a formal duplicate.
  • Late Registration Fees: Some centers apply a surcharge for registrations made after the basic due date.

Refund and Cancellation Policies

Comprehending the refund policy is vital before committing the funds. Generally, TCF costs are non-refundable.

  • Absence: If a prospect stops working to appear on the test day, the cost is forfeited. No rescheduling is permitted without a new payment.
  • Medical Emergencies: Some centers may use a partial refund or a one-time rescheduling if a prospect provides a valid medical certificate within a specific timeframe (typically 48 hours) of the test date.
  • Administrative Cancellation: If the center cancels the session due to technical concerns or external elements (like a pandemic or severe weather), candidates are generally offered a full refund or a seat in a future session.

How long is the TCF certificate legitimate?

The TCF certificate is valid for 2 years from the date the outcomes are issued. As soon as this period expires, the prospect needs to retake the exam if they still need evidence of proficiency.

Is the cost different for the computer-based test (TCF SO)?

Oftentimes, the cost stays the very same. Nevertheless, some centers might charge an extra cost for the computer-based version to cover the expenses of technical maintenance and faster processing of results.

Are results sent by mail for free?

This depends on the center. Some include the expense of sending by mail the official certificate in the registration charge, while others require candidates to pick it up face to face or pay an extra carrier charge for home shipment.

Does the TCF Canada include all modules in one cost?

Yes, for the TCF Canada, all 4 modules (Listening, Reading, Writing, Speaking) are obligatory and are generally bundled into a single extensive cost.
